Anna Victoria DeMaster our beloved wife, mother, grandmother, great grandmother sister and friend passed away July 26, 2024 at the age of 88. Anna was born April 24, 1936 to Gustave Gordon Bolinder and Victoria Clark Bolinder in Salt Lake City, Utah. Anna was the youngest of ten children. Anna's Mother, Victoria died when Anna was born. Anna was raised by her Aunt Viola and Uncle Clarence Frazier who later adopted her when she was nine years old. They resided in Terra Bella, California. Anna attended Terra Bella Elementary School, Porterville High School, Porterville College and Fresno State University. She graduated from Fresno State University with a Bachelor's degree and a Life Diploma in Elementary Education.
Anna married Harold Curtis Moore on September 14,1957 in Porterville, California. They had four children, Suzann Elizabeth Moore, Paul Frazier Moore, Phillip Harold Moore, Jefferey Kevin Moore. Anna's marriage to Harold ended in October 1964 through divorce.
Anna taught third and fourth grades along with living skills for sixth, seventh and eighth grade students. She loved to cook and bake and serve her students and staff for 33 years at Alta Vista Elementary School in Porterville, California. Anna served twenty years as a Resource Teacher at Alta Vista.
Anna was an active member of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-Day Saints. Her home was always open to anyone who needed a bite to eat or a place to sleep. Along with raising her four children, it was not uncommon to find several extra people (teachers) sleeping in a bed or eating at the dinner table. She was known to many as a second mother. She loved children of all ages, and you would find her in the middle of activities that involved children.
On November 9, 1968, Anna married Marshal Gwaine DeMasters. Their marriage was solemnized in the Los Angeles LDS Temple. Marshal came into the marriage with four children from a previous marriage, Gwenda, Alan, Kathy and Orlas DeMasters. Anna and Marshal had one daughter, Marshanna Rose DeMasters.
Certainly, while proud of her teaching degree, her primary career was her family, where she excelled to a remarkable degree. Mother to Suzann Morton (William deceased) of Porterville, California, Paul Moore of Cedar City, Utah, Phillip Moore (Claudia, deceased) of Mendocino, California, Jefferey Moore (Kathryn) of Cedar City, Utah, Marshanna Beaver deceased (Allan, deceased), Gwenda Sevier (Leon, deceased) of Noble, Oklahoma, Allen DeMasters of Heber City, Utah, Kathy Simpson, deceased (Randy), and Orlas DeMasters (Jennifer) of Cedar City. Utah. Anna was also a grandmother, great grandmother and great great grandmother to over 100 children.
Anna was always friendly to everyone and showed deep interest in her children's and grandchildren's lives. She was a deeply committed member of the LDS Church and it was the foundation of her life. She happily served in any and every calling asked of her as she taught in many capacities, a teacher in the Sunday School, Primary President, Relief Society Teacher, Visiting Teacher and Activities Committee. She also served her community, Daughters of Utah Pioneers and Iron Mission Camp.
She loved her husband dearly, they were best friends, devoted parents and eternally in love. They retired early and had many fun vacations. She loved music and they attended Panther Band concerts and piano recitals of their grandchildren,
Anna will be missed by us all.
